Mysuru-Chennai Vande Bharat Express

 


The fifth Vande Bharat train has been donated to India. Beginning on November 11th, Prime Minister Narendra Modi spent two days in the southern part of India. Meanwhile, he has presented us with a Vande Bharat Express train that runs between Chennai and Mysore as a present. The Bharat Gaurav Kashi Darshan train has also been launched under his flag. In preparation for the visit of the PM, strict security measures were put in place.

There are 16 coaches in the Vande Bharat Express train carriage, and they are all executive class or chair cars. It's an improved model of the Vande Bharat that can travel farther and faster in less time than its predecessors.

Speciality of Vande Bharath

The Vande Bharat Express is a futuristic railway that is revolutionising passenger transport in India. Unlike earlier trains, Vande Bharat 2.0 trains are equipped with the Train Collision Avoidance System (TCAS), dubbed Kavach. Coaches are outfitted with emergency lighting and a three-hour rechargeable battery.

The outside of the train now features eight flat-panel side cameras, up from four. In addition, coaches include a passenger-guard communication system with an automated speech-capture function.

Train's Designated Path


The 5:50 a.m. departure of train no. 20607 from Chennai station brings you to Mysore. At 10:25, this train will arrive at Bangalore City Junction. It will be a brief halt of about 5 minutes before this train departs at 10:30. The train will thereafter arrive in Mysore at 12:30.

At 13:05 PM on the return trip, train 20608 will depart Mysore bound for Chennai (1:05 PM). In 14 hours and 55 minutes, this train will pull into Bengaluru (2:55 PM). The Bangalore-bound train will pause here for 5 minutes at 15:00 (03:00). This train will thereafter arrive in Chennai at 19:35 p.m. (07:35 p.m.).

Rate Of The First South India Vande Bharat Express


Costing Rs 1200 for a Chair Car (CC) and Rs 2295 for Executive Class, train no. 20607 departs from Chennai Central Station and heads to Mysuru (EC).

Chair Car (CC) fares for train no. 20608 from Mysuru to MGR Chennai Central Station are Rs 1365, while Executive Class (EC) fares are Rs 2485.

For the express trains listed above, there are no discounts available. Adult tickets are the only ones that can be purchased for this service, and they come at full price.
